Good to Know

Know

Use the Geneva Transport Card

If your hotel provides it, use the free Geneva Transport Card for trams, buses, local trains, and Mouettes boats during your stay.

Know

Keep It Quiet and Polite

Geneva favors soft voices, punctual arrivals, and simple greetings like Bonjour and Merci, au revoir in shops and restaurants.

Know

Watch Busy Transit Hubs

Be attentive around Cornavin station, crowded trams, and the lakefront at night; keep bags in front of you and avoid distractions.

Know

Plan Around Sunday Closures

Many shops close on Sunday, so do shopping on Friday or Saturday and use Sunday mainly for walks, museums, or long meals.

Know

Reserve for Wine and Fondue

For the best romantic experience, reserve dining and wine tasting ahead so you can choose quieter seating and avoid last-minute compromises.

Jardin Anglais and Lakefront Promenade
Do
morning

Jardin Anglais and Lakefront Promenade

Take an easy lakeside stroll, pause at the Flower Clock, and photograph the Jet d'Eau from a distance for classic Geneva views.

1h 30m · Free
